Our beliefs are powerful motivators. What happens to us does not determine our emotional and behavioral re-
sponse as much as our mental evaluation of what has happened. Cognitive psychologists think that A (what hap-
pens to us) does not directly cause C (how we feel); rather B (what we believe and think about A) is responsible
for C (how we feel).
Irrational (i.e., self-defeating) beliefs cause maladaptive emotions and behaviors. They had best be disputed and
replaced with rational (i.e., self-fulfilling) beliefs for more adaptive emotions and behaviors. One powerful irrational belief is, “I must be
accepted and approved of by certain others in order to feel good about myself.” Change the “I must” to “I want” and leave off the ending
and you have a rational belief. The emotional and behavioral consequences of “I want”, are healthy, while the consequences of the de-
manding “I must” are unhealthy.
This is reminiscent of the inspired wisdom of Galatians 6:4 as translated by J.B. Phillips, “Let every man learn to assess properly the value
of his own work and he can then be rightly proud when he has done something worth doing without depending on the approval of oth-
ers.”

On the Lighter Side From Dust to Dust
After church, Johnny tells his parents he has to go and talk to the minister right away. They agree, and the preacher greets the family. “Preacher,” says Johnny, “I heard you say today that our bodies came from the dust.” “That’s right, Johnny, I did,” he says.
“And I heard you say that when we die, our bodies go back to dust.” “Yes, I’m glad you were listening,” the preacher replies. “Why do you ask?” “Well you better come over to our house right away and look under my bed, ‘cause there’s someone either a comin’ or a goin’!”
